Re: ADC1 Overload
Short answer: enable ATT on Tx with a value sufficient to stop the overload indication. This must be set on a band-by-band basis (values are saved separately for each band). Be aware that if you use PureSignal with Auto-Attenuate enabled this value may be changed on you and for certain operational c...

Re: Cat Setup in Thetis
MMSSTV is wicked old. It is likely that it can't deal with COM ports with double digit port numbers. Try setting up a port pair where one port is something like COM7 and assign that single digit port to MMSSTV.

Re: Recording Thetis while using CW Skimmer
CW Skimmer can use straight audio, although the bandwidth is more limited. So you could switch to regular audio, then split the audio using Voicemeeter or VB Cable into both CW Skimmer and Bandicam.
